4. Start With the Easy Stuff

Getting started with clearing clutter can be daunting. There are so many different things to take care of, and the process can feel overwhelming.

However, there is a way to start decluttering that only requires you to tackle some things at a time. Start by tackling the easy stuff first and then move on from there.

The key is to start small and work your way up. You will find that as you get more comfortable with the process, you will want to do more and more decluttering.
